Specifications
- Bandwidth: -3 dB: 350 MHz
- Calculated Rise Time: ≤ 1 ns (10 - 90%)
- Input Channels: 2 analog channels
- Maximum Sample Rate:
- Maximum Memory Depth:
- Optional segmented memory available
- Display: 8.5 WVGA display
- Waveform Update Rate: > 1 million waveforms per second
- Vertical System Analog Channels:
- Hardware Bandwidth Limits: ≈ 20 MHz (selectable)
- Input Impedance: Selectable 1 MΩ ± 1% (14 pF) or 50 Ω ± 1.5%
- Input Sensitivity Range: 1 mV/div to 5 V/div (1 MΩ and 50 Ω)
- Vertical Resolution: 8 bits (measurement resolution is 12 bits with averaging)
- Maximum Input Voltage: 300 Vrms, 400 Vpk; with transient overvoltage capability of 1.6 kVpk
- Vertical System Digital Channels:
- Digital Input Channels: 16 (D0 to D15)
- Threshold Range: TTL (+1.4 V), 5V CMOS (+2.5 V), ECL (-1.3 V), customizable
- Maximum Input Voltage: ± 40 V peak
- Acquisition System:
- Maximum Analog Channels Sample Rate: 4 GSa/s (half channels) and 2 GSa/s (all channels)
- Modes include Normal, Peak Detect, Averaging, and High Resolution
- Trigger System:
- Trigger Sources: Analog channels, digital channels, line, and external sources
- Multiple Trigger Modes: Normal, Auto, Single, and Force modes
- Trigger Sensitivity: Internal < 10 mV/div; External capability
